Output 150426863b8dd7be13af76bd3f55381df6c12750c3b50c7cb9f47e41fdf40881:0

value
40083610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 462eccdd3f973ce561d7d246dba1a2a9297dfd3a OP_EQUAL
address
3867Hi9oE4t5iLNindWi1Wafga86WWHDXK
transaction
150426863b8dd7be13af76bd3f55381df6c12750c3b50c7cb9f47e41fdf40881
spent
true